I´m using a pc monitor with my Amiga,i have 2 options for color here,they are 6500k and 9300k.Which of these two are the most suitable for use on Amiga?

Try them both and see which one you like best. It really matters not at all to the Amiga.
However, as you used "color" then I presume that you might well be based around NTSC standards (which has white as 240,240,240) so you might prefer it brightened up a bit at 9300K. If you had used "colour" then I would have presumed PAL standards (with white as 255,255,255) and 6500K might be fine to your eyes.
I'm using a 6500K white point right now on my PC monitor - but at 100Hz refresh, it looks brighter than it would at lower screen rates.
